Matthews, John
Regiment: Cheshire Regiment
Rank: Private
Service No: 1298
Boer War service: 7 Jan 1900 to 4 Dec 1901
Date of enlistment: 14 Nov 1884
Date of discharge: 6 Dec 1901
Reason for discharge: Termination of Engagement
Other information: John had previously served in the Mediterranean, Egypt, Burma and India
Born: 27 March 1866 in Whitchurch, Shropshire and baptised 13 April the same year in St. Alkmund’s Parish Church. His surname was also spelled Mathews
Family: He was one of five brothers born to John and Mary Matthews (nee Johnson). He married Emily Jones in 1896; no children can be identified for the marriage.
Residence: In 1871 he lived with his parents and brothers in Grindley Brook, Whitchurch; by 1881 they had moved to Dodington, Whitchurch. In 1891 and 1901 he was serving with the military.
Employment: He was a labourer when he enlisted.
Death: 1952 aged 85 and buried 22 January same year in Whitchurch Cemetery
